Summary

Written to support National Curriculum Key Stage 2-3, an addition to the AMAZING BUT TRUE series which tells of a young girl, Mary Jemison, whose entire family was slaughtered by native American Indians in 1755, although her life was spared. Illustrated in colour by Victor Ambrus.
